About S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ET

S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ET belongs to a group of medicines called anti-psychotics used to treat schizophrenia. It may also be used to treat psychosis and other similar conditions. Schizophrenia is a medical condition in which the person may feel, hear or see things that are not there, believe things that are not true, or feel unusually suspicious or confused. 
 
S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ET contains Zotepine, which works by modulating the action of chemical messengers in the brain which affect thoughts. Thereby, it helps treat schizophrenia.
 
In some cases, S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ET may cause side effects like dry mouth, drowsiness, weight gain, sweating, and movement disorders. Most of these side effects may not require medical attention and resolve gradually over time. However, talk to the doctor if any of the side effects persist or worsen.
 
Consult the do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. Do not drive or operate machinery as S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ET may cause drowsiness and blurred vision. Avoid alcohol consumption as it may cause increased drowsiness. Keep your doctor informed about your health condition and medicines to rule out any side effects/interactions.

Side Effects of S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ET

  • Dry mouth
  • Blurred vision
  • Difficulty passing urine
  • Agitation
  • Drowsiness
  • Low blood pressure
  • Movement disorders
  • Sweating
  • Weight gain

Drug Warnings

Do not take S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ET if you are allergic to any of its components. Inform the doctor if you have epilepsy, urinary retention, diabetes, glaucoma, acute gout, Parkinson’s disease, prostate problems, heart, kidney or liver problems. Consult the do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. Avoid consuming alcohol while on treatment with S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ET as it could lead to increased drowsiness. Let the doctor know if you are taking prescription/non-prescription medicines, including herbal products and vitamin/mineral supplements.

Disease/Condition Glossary

Schizophrenia: It is a serious mental illness in which the person may see, hear or feel things that are not there, believe things that are not true, feel unusually suspicious or confused. Schizophrenia is a long-term disease that affects brain functioning. People with schizophrenia may seem like they have lost touch with reality, which might cause significant distress for the individual, their friends, and family. The exact cause is unknown; however, conditions like genetics, environment, brain structure and function could be the risk factors. Symptoms include hallucinations, delusions, thought disorders, movement disorders, disorganised thinking, loss of interest, lack of emotions, etc.

FAQs

S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ET works by modulating the action of chemical messengers in the brain, which affect thoughts.
Your symptoms may return if you stop taking S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ET. Therefore, do not discontinue S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ET without consulting your doctor. Talk to your doctor if you experience any difficulty while taking S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ET.
Dry mouth could be a side-effect of S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ET. Limiting caffeine intake, avoiding smoking and mouthwashes containing alcohol, drinking water regularly, and chewing sugar-free gum/candy might help stimulate saliva and thereby prevent drying of the mouth.
S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ET may cause hypotension (low blood pressure). This might cause you to feel faint when you stand up. If you experience this, do not try to stand up suddenly or start walking; instead, lie down and get up slowly only when you feel better. It is advised to monitor blood pressure levels during treatment with SIRILEPT 100MG TABLET regularly.
